Noida Real Estate Monthly Update

Gaurs Group has launched Gaur Alaris, a luxury residential project in Sector 22D along the Yamuna Expressway, near Noida International Airport. Spread across 11.8 acres, the project will comprise around 1,088 apartments, with prices starting at approximately ₹1.32 crore.

The residences will range from 1,500 to 2,000 sq. ft., supported by more than 65 lifestyle amenities, nearly eight acres of landscaped greens and a clubhouse spanning over 1 lakh sq. ft.

Gaurs Group expects Gaur Alaris to achieve sales realisation of approximately ₹1,900 crore. The launch comes at a time when residential development along the Yamuna Expressway is gaining momentum, supported by major infrastructure projects, improved connectivity and the upcoming Noida International Airport.

The project is registered under UP RERA, with completion scheduled for June 2031. Its strategic location and planned amenities position Gaur Alaris as a significant residential development in the rapidly growing Yamuna Expressway region.

Hindon Bridge

A new six-lane bridge over the Hindon River is set to strengthen connectivity between Noida and Greater Noida, offering commuters a faster and more convenient alternative route. The approximately 290-metre-long bridge will connect Noida’s Sector 146 area with Knowledge Park 3 in Greater Noida, improving direct movement between the two rapidly developing regions.

The new link is expected to reduce dependence on busy routes around Pari Chowk, the Noida Expressway and the Surajpur-Kulesra Road, potentially helping commuters save travel time during peak hours. It will also improve access to residential, commercial and institutional developments located on both sides of the Hindon River.

According to recent reports, construction of the bridge is nearing completion, while work on the approach roads is being progressed ahead of its opening. Once operational, the infrastructure is expected to ease traffic pressure on existing routes, improve daily commuting and support smoother connectivity.

The Yamuna Expressway Industrial Development Authority (YEIDA) is planning a 100-acre Animation, Visual Effects, Gaming, Comics and Extended Reality (AVGC-XR) Park near Jewar, adding another major development to the rapidly emerging Yamuna Expressway corridor.

A proposed AVGC-XR park is planned adjacent to the upcoming International Film City in Sector 21, near Noida International Airport. The initiative aims to create a dedicated ecosystem for animation, visual effects, gaming, digital content and emerging entertainment technologies, positioning the region as a potential centre for India’s growing creative economy.

The proposed park is expected to complement the International Film City and strengthen the area’s position as a hub for media, entertainment, technology and creative industries. By bringing related businesses, studios, technology companies and skilled professionals together, the development could encourage collaboration, innovation and new investment opportunities.

The International Film City itself is being developed in Sector 21 under a public-private partnership model and is expected to become a major entertainment and media destination in the region.

The AVGC-XR Park is expected to boost economic growth, create jobs, attract businesses, and expand digital entertainment opportunities.

Greater Noidaʼs social infrastructure is expanding, but the ground reality remains mixed. The city already has established schools, colleges, hospitals, shopping centres, sports facilities and wide road networks in several developed sectors. New projects are also adding to the healthcare and education ecosystem, including an ESIC Hospital in Greater Noida West and a composite school in Jewar.

Connectivity is also improving. The proposed Aqua Line extension from Botanical Garden to Sector 142 is expected to strengthen links between Noida and Greater Noida. A six-lane Hindon bridge, targeted for opening in September 2026, is expected to provide another direct connection between key residential and commercial areas.

However, development is not uniform. Recent reports from Sadullapur highlight gaps in basic roads, drainage and healthcare access despite its earlier "smart village" designation.

The reality: Greater Noida is developing rapidly, but future growth will depend on how consistently civic amenities keep pace with residential expansion.
